Hi, there are other forum members who know a lot more than I do about kegel balls, but I would guess that if you're already toned up in that area, you probably need something heavier and/or smaller. That's the problem I had with the first set I tried and they were 56g.

I always push mine in as high as they'll go, then let them drop into a comfy position. They rest just above my pubic bone and when I squeeze I can feel them lifting and lowering. I can forget about most sets I have once they're in there, apart from the FSoG Goddess ones, and the really tiny metal ones. Both of those make me work.


A good upgrade to intermediate would be the Lovehoney 90g set, but if you feel your muscles are already strong enough to manage it, I would definitely recommend the FSoG metal ones.x

The smaller and heavier they are the more the pelvic floor muscles have to work. I normally just pop them in and go about my day. Just remember not to sneeze in asda because you might find yourself in a compromising position haha.
